1. Identify the textural classes of soil by:
2. Determine the pH of soil.
3. Use techniques of fertilizer application appropriate to type of crop, cropping system, climate and topography.
4. Use appropriate techniques in applying soil amendments.
5. Use an ‘A’ frame (level) to establish contour lines.
6. Demonstrate land preparation techniques:
(a) land clearing;
(b) primary and secondary tillage;
(c) drain formation; and,
(d) ridges and furrows.
7. Clean and maintain simple tools and the knapsack sprayer.
8. Demonstrate plant propagation techniques;
(a) budding;
(b) grafting;
(c) layering; and,
(d) cuttings.
9. Prepare seed boxes/beds and sow of seeds.
10. Thinning out seedlings.
11. Transplanting and proper spacing.
12. Demonstrate cultural practices associated with crop production:
(a) moulding;
(b) mulching;
(c) staking;
(d) pruning;
(e) irrigating;
(f) weed control; and,
(g) pests and diseases control.
13. Use appropriate harvest and post-harvest techniques.
14. Propagate ornamental plants.
15. Establish a fruit orchard.
16. Select and establish planting materials for banana production.
17. Prune horticultural plants.
18. Harvest flowers of ornamental plants.
